Output 75c2136c3749f8dc18ac5c8bf734a14173f5f041c405e37e08981fa0f7058e01:3

value
2227176
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28c81940230213fd915c4ea2b1f5cc8a0570e2a2 OP_EQUAL
address
35QefKA5iPzH1kUMdJT8kN9PM8s2UET32w
transaction
75c2136c3749f8dc18ac5c8bf734a14173f5f041c405e37e08981fa0f7058e01
spent
true